Handover for on-call — Proctorwell queue. The exam-proctoring queue is stable; consumer lag peaked at 4k messages during Monday's exam window but recovered on its own. Watch the anomaly-flag topic around 09:00 local, when the Hartvale cohort starts. If the dead-letter queue grows past 500, restart the flagger worker — nothing else usually needed. If the worker's sealed config refuses to load after restart, you'll need to unseal it manually. Do that by entering the recovery passphrase appended below.

unlock words, faduf-kajog: norys-alddor-druax-silmir-silael-ralion-ralwyn-eliael-juldor-eliion-quenael-ralath-holath-eliox

## Deployment

The legacy ORM layer in Quillbase is mid-refactor; half the models now route through the new mapper in `core/relay`. If a deploy fails on migration step 14, roll back and page the data team rather than retrying. Deploys are otherwise standard: tag, push, watch the Ferncastle dashboard. The service starts with the following configuration values.

config for tagaf-bawif:
[norok]
host = norok.ordinworks.local
user = norok_svc
database = norok_prod

/*
 * Maximum depth of the undo/redo stack in the Plottica diagram
 * editor. Exceeding this silently drops the oldest entries, which
 * on-call has misread as data loss before — it is not. Change only
 * with memory profiling, since each entry holds a full scene delta.
 * Validated against the build identified by the token below.
 */

session token of fawep-tageg = htk4_82d8

## Local Setup — ParityHawk

Clone the repo, install deps with the bootstrap script, and copy the sample config. The rate-scrape workers need the fixture hotel set loaded first; run the seed task once. Checker results land in the parity database. Do not point local runs at shared environments. For local development, configure the app with the connection string below.

database URL for bahop-yagep: mssql://sildor_svc:35ha7jz@db-fb6d.nelvrodyn.example:5432/casath